Subcell Balance Methods with Linear Discontinuous Expansion for S_ N Transport Calculation on Tetrahedral Meshes

摘要

There has been much effort to develop the numerical methods for solving the S_N transport equations in unstructured geometry [1,2,3,4,5]. The discontinuous finite element method (DFEM) [1] is one of the most popular methods. Also, the sub-cell balance methods [3,6,7,8] have been developed to solve the S_N transport equation with meshes of polygons in two-dimensional geometry. This paper presents new sub-cell balance methods for unstructured geometrical problems comprised of tetrahedral meshes. This method uses the sub-cell balance equations to obtain the closing equations with the linear discontinuous expansion of the flux (LDEM-SCB).
